Output 67b206b751f86ac96e0a38942d8aafb0b1d0038579330868f98429c85bb9f799:0

value
26524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53773f6181cc3c130d9dadf3be4b95d9eb19a458 OP_EQUAL
address
39JLrw4XvauYT9kJsgZcZtdySqhYKdB4wS
transaction
67b206b751f86ac96e0a38942d8aafb0b1d0038579330868f98429c85bb9f799
spent
true